Following an internal promotion within the team an exciting opportunity has arisen for a highly motivated and enthusiastic individual to join our Student & Apprentice Services team.

 

The successful applicant will have the opportunity to work in a diverse and fast paced working environment, delivering excellent services to a broad range of customers with a primary focus on dealing with course enquiries, applications and administering the college’s student bursary support fund.

Previous experience of working within an educational/training setting is essential, along with experience of delivering highly effective customer services to a range of customers. Excellent administrative and organisational skills are also key along with ability to meet tight deadlines.

You must be highly competent in the use of IT systems and Microsoft office packages and be proficient in understanding and analysing key data from a number of different sources to help inform profiling, recruitment and on boarding activities.

This post provides an opportunity to gain a wide range of experience and the opportunity to develop your knowledge and mentoring skills.  You in turn will become part of a valued team working together to ensure success. 

We are open to applicants interested in 37 hours or 30 hours per week.
